Majority class

Majority class                                   Machine Learning

noun phrase

Definition: In an imbalanced classification setting, the class containing more samples than the minority class [Google ML Glossary].

Example in context: “Balanced accuracy provides an equitable assessment by considering the performance on both classes equally, addressing the potential bias towards the majority class in the traditional accuracy measure.” [Araf et al. 2024]

Synonym: prevalent class

Related terms: minority class; class imbalance; balanced accuracy; undersampling
